Key Features of the Router
The Model WGR614 Cable/DSL Wireless Router with 4-port switch connects your local area 
network (LAN) to the Internet through an external access device such as a cable modem or DSL modem.
The WGR614 router provides you with multiple Web content filtering options, plus browsing 
activity reporting and instant alerts -- both via e-mail. Parents and network administrators can 
establish restricted access policies based on time-of-day, Website addresses and address keywords, 
and share high-speed cable/DSL Internet access for up to 253 personal computers. In addition to 
the Network Address Translation (NAT) feature, the built-in firewall protects you from hackers.
With minimum setup, you can install and use the router within minutes.
The WGR614 router provides the following features:
802.11g wireless networking, with the ability to operate in 802.11g-only or 802.11b+g modes.
Easy, web-based setup for installation and management.
Content Filtering and Site Blocking Security.
Built in 4-port 10/100 Mbps Switch.
Ethernet connection to a wide area network (WAN) device, such as a cable modem or DSL 
modem.
Extensive Protocol Support.
Login capability.
Front panel LEDs for easy monitoring of status and activity.
Flash memory for firmware upgrade.
